那些我希望在一开始使用 Zsh(oh-my-zsh) 时就知道的

2015-04-08 19:48:26 +08:00
 ChiangDi

好吧我承认用了个烂俗的标题。。。

写了一篇关于 zsh 和 oh-my-zsh 的一篇文章:http://www.jiang-di.org/tools/2015/04/08/i-hope-know-when-first-use-zsh.html

上面介绍了一些非常有用的 zsh 插件比如 zzsh-autosuggestions,以及一些神奇的 oh-my-zsh 自带的命令。比如观看历史记录的d 以及可以看到你的使用频率前 10 的命令的 zsh_stats

大家还有什么推荐的我可以加上去喔!

另外用 oh-my-zsh 的同学可以在 Terminal 里敲zsh_stats回车,晒晒你使用命令的 top 10 !

24453 次点击
所在节点    Z shell
105 条回复
bingwenshi
2015-04-09 18:16:18 +08:00
1 3024 30.243% vim
2 1460 14.6015% ls
3 1451 14.5115% git
4 1366 13.6614% cd
5 293 2.93029% python
6 247 2.47025% make
7 177 1.77018% ssh
8 175 1.75018% rm
9 171 1.71017% pyenv
10 156 1.56016% fab
11 144 1.44014% cp
12 134 1.34013% ack
13 106 1.06011% mv
14 88 0.880088% open
15 67 0.670067% sudo
16 59 0.590059% pod
17 55 0.550055% ping
18 43 0.430043% pip
19 39 0.390039% man
20 38 0.380038% brew
ChiangDi
2015-04-09 18:21:06 +08:00
@jason52 Hello,刚刚去看了下 percol,好像很复杂的样子,没看懂怎么玩,有什么视频教程吗?
zeayes
2015-04-09 18:31:55 +08:00
1 2269 22.6923% vim
2 1456 14.5615% cd
3 688 6.88069% rm
4 408 4.08041% gc
5 389 3.89039% mv
6 375 3.75038% ls
7 302 3.0203% git
8 289 2.89029% cp
9 186 1.86019% python
10 179 1.79018% mkdir
11 172 1.72017% brew
12 171 1.71017% scp
13 168 1.68017% grep
14 163 1.63016% ll
15 132 1.32013% go
16 118 1.18012% curl
17 109 1.09011% cat
18 108 1.08011% sudo
19 84 0.840084% man
20 77 0.770077% ssh
typcn
2015-04-09 18:46:21 +08:00
➜ typcn git:(master) zsh_stats
1 1193 19.3826% ls
2 1186 19.2689% cd
3 228 3.70431% sudo
4 212 3.44435% ssh
5 186 3.02193% clear
6 164 2.6645% gcc
7 146 2.37206% nslookup
8 124 2.01462% pod
9 123 1.99838% subl
10 118 1.91714% rm
11 115 1.8684% git
12 103 1.67344% sh
13 82 1.33225% make
14 80 1.29976% vi
15 79 1.28351% brew
16 74 1.20227% otool
17 73 1.18603% cat
18 72 1.16978% cordova
19 45 0.731113% ping
20 41 0.666125% cnpm
typcn
2015-04-09 18:48:56 +08:00
ls cd 不说了, clear 有强迫症,总是想清一下屏, nslookup 因为 10.10 的 DNS 经常没响应,如果出不来结果就重启 Discoveryd ,其他就很正常了
ChiangDi
2015-04-09 18:52:03 +08:00
@typcn 你可以不用 clear 啊,直接按 `ctrl + L` 就好了啊。
Goooogle
2015-04-09 18:53:48 +08:00
@jason52
对于你提到的工具表示很有兴趣 感谢
如果有screencast 当然会更好
ChiangDi
2015-04-09 18:56:50 +08:00
@Goooogle 我也觉得,特别是那个什么 percol,说什么效率可以提高 100 倍,可惜我看了一下 github 上得说明没学会怎么用,囧。
typcn
2015-04-09 18:57:50 +08:00
@ChiangDi 顺手了。。
onlyice
2015-04-09 19:52:35 +08:00
Alt+L 执行 ls 的插件是哪个呢?没找着..
ChiangDi
2015-04-09 19:53:49 +08:00
@onlyice 自带的啊,不用插件。
ChiangDi
2015-04-09 19:54:35 +08:00
@onlyice 直接按 alt+L 就好了,mac 上可能不太一样。
onlyice
2015-04-09 20:00:45 +08:00
@ChiangDi 囧,我在虚拟机上装的 Arch Linux 用了 oh-my-zsh,但是按 Alt+L 没用。。奇怪。。
ChiangDi
2015-04-09 20:01:55 +08:00
@onlyice 可能是和其他什么快捷键冲突之类吧,我也不造。
jason52
2015-04-09 21:12:51 +08:00
@ChiangDi
@Goooogle
哈哈,我摘抄那段话来自 一年成为emacs高手那个博主,人家安利的时候比较用力~~哈哈~~关键是用的时候有best practise~~这就是不二法门了~~

不过fasd倒是开箱即用哎~~ranger要有vim基础,不然就用不来~~mc呢,又最好是从total commander转过来的,不然你就奇怪干啥这样啊???

另外,所谓的 “ It is inspired by tools like autojump, z and v. ” 也都是一段传奇。。。。
20131115
2015-04-09 22:06:43 +08:00
@dofine +1

爽多了,启动很快
r00tt
2015-04-10 10:31:53 +08:00
突然发现用ruby的还是蛮多的嘛
ChiangDi
2015-04-10 10:49:52 +08:00
@leepood 嗯哼,出人意料的多,感觉比 python 和 node 的都多。
r00tt
2015-04-10 11:07:08 +08:00
@ChiangDi 我也用ruby ,哈哈
Captian
2015-04-10 12:20:16 +08:00
1 3170 31.7032% git
2 2783 27.8328% ls
3 1082 10.8211% cd
4 498 4.9805% gst
5 295 2.9503% python
6 266 2.66027% ag
7 230 2.30023% vi
8 171 1.71017% ssh
9 154 1.54015% subl
10 152 1.52015% mv

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/182390

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X